草庐IT

mongo-shell

全部标签

mongodb - mongo 中的规范化与非规范化数据

我有以下帖子架构。每个帖子都有一个嵌入式作者和附件(链接/视频/照片等)。{"content":"PixabletemptsEverpixuserswithquick-importtoolforphotosaheadofDecember15closurehttp:\/\/t.co\/tbsSrVYneKby@psawers","author":{"username":"TheNextWeb","id":"10876852","name":"TheNextWeb","photo":"https:\/\/pbs.twimg.com\/profile_images\/378800000147

crontab shell时python运行redis错误

我在我的文件夹中安装了redis-2.7.1,然后运行我的python代码,它成功了。COMMON_MODEL_DIR="/data/aa/redis-2.7.1"sys.path.append(COMMON_MODEL_DIR)importredis当我设置crontab时,*/101-23***(cd/data3/aa/;pythonstep.py2>>/data3/aa/2.log2>&1)但是没用它会报告Traceback(mostrecentcalllast):File"step.py",line11,in?importredisFile"/data/aa/redis-2.7

SSH(Secure Shell)详解:下载、登录、设置密码和修改密码

SSH(SecureShell)详解:下载、登录、设置密码和修改密码什么是SSH?SSH(SecureShell)是一种网络协议,用于在不安全的网络上建立安全的远程连接。它提供了加密和身份验证机制,以确保数据的保密性和完整性。通过SSH,用户可以安全地管理远程服务器、传输文件和访问远程资源。下载和安装SSHSSH客户端工具在大多数操作系统中都是预装的,但如果需要,在以下步骤中你可以了解如何下载和安装SSH。Windows用户:前往PuTTY官方网站:https://www.chiark.greenend.org.uk/~sgtatham/putty/latest.html。根据你的计算机架构(

linux - 从 shell 脚本启动时使 redis 服务器忽略 Ctrl+C

我想使用shell脚本启动Redis服务器,然后监控日志文件:#!/bin/bash/path/to/redis/src/redis-server&tail-f/path/to/log/logfile.log如果我运行此脚本并从终端按Ctrl+C,tail-f终止,这是我想要的,但是Redis也检测到SIGINT并退出。我试过这样写脚本:#!/bin/bashtrap''INTTSTP~/redis/src/redis-server&tail-f./script1这次事情变得更糟,tail-f拒绝终止,而Redis仍然检测到SIGINT并退出。在忽略信号方面似乎存在一些Redis特有的

shell - 命令提示符下远程服务器的输出

我可以使用telnet命令连接到远程redis并获取“mytest”键的值。以下内容按预期工作。[root@servershantanu]#telnet10.10.10.1006379Trying10.10.10.100...Connectedto10.10.10.100(10.10.10.100).Escapecharacteris'^]'.getmytest$14thisisfirst但是我如何在shell脚本中使用它呢?我习惯使用以下方式连接到mysql:msyql-h10.10.10.100-uroot-proot@123-e"showdatabases"redis有类似的语法

redis - 在安装 gitlab-shell 时遇到问题

我正在尝试从源代码安装GitlabCE并遵循此installationguide.当我尝试使用提供的命令安装gitlab-shell时。sudo-ugit-Hbundleexecrakegitlab:shell:installREDIS_URL=unix:/var/run/redis/redis.sockRAILS_ENV=productionSKIP_STORAGE_VALIDATION=true我收到以下堆栈跟踪错误。WARNING:ThisversionofGitLabdependsongitlab-shell4.1.1,butyou'rerunningUnknown.Pleas

鸿蒙 小型系统内核(LiteOS-A)shell代码流程

代码以23-9-11主干代码为例本文期望将shell代码从启动到运行的逻辑理清。背景知识:shell分为app和内核两部分(\apps\shell和\shell\full)appshell最终编译为可执行文件,需要手动启动(见下图)。appshell接受命令后由内核shell处理系统运行后,启动的是内核shell(下图白色提示符:OHOS:/$),appshell通过命令行启用(下图红色提示符:OHOS#)我理解appshell的作用是留给实际应用的,可以向appshell添加自定义命令的处理,而不用修改内核shell(仅提供基本的命令)初始化流程汇编部分:arch\arm\arm\src\s

php - 安装 Mongo PHP 扩展 (php_mongo.dll)

本地系统环境MAMP3.2.2PHP5.6.24WebserverApache用于缓存的Mongodb安装成功,发现运行在MongoDBservice中。我从https://pecl.php.net/package/mongodb下载了Mongodb驱动程序(使用线程安全版本PHP5.6"php_mongodb.dll")选择php_mongo-1.1.8-5.6-ts-vc11-x64.zip,对php进行了更改。ini作为extension=php_mongo.dll我刚刚将.dll文件复制并粘贴到我的C:\MAMP\bin\php\php5.6.24\ext到目前为止一切顺利..

spring - 未调用 Mongo 映射转换器

我有一个在springXML中配置的Mongo映射转换器,如下所示:我有一个Mongo集合,从中读取“记录”类型的字段并将其转换为我的自定义POJO类型“MyRecord”。我的转换器类如下所示:@ComponentpublicclassMarcRecordMongoReaderConverterimplementsConverter{@OverridepublicMyRecordconvert(Recordsource){//theconversioncode//thismethodreturnsanobjectoftype'MyRecord'}我需要以不同的方式注册这个转换器吗?这

mongodb - 使用 "Trusted Connection"连接到 Mongo 数据库的连接字符串的语法

我对如何格式化Mongo数据库连接字符串有疑问,这样它们就不会传递纯文本凭据。我有一个在IIS中运行的ASP.NET网站,我们有几个用于SQL和Mongo数据库的连接字符串。为了绕过纯文本凭据,我们一直在加密连接字符串文件……我正试图取消它。对于SQL连接,使用受信任的连接语法很容易做到这一点。但是,我不知道如何使用Mongo连接来做到这一点。我们有一个企业版的Mongo正在运行,我需要找出如何使用类似于Mongo数据库连接字符串的可信连接的东西。任何帮助都会很棒! 最佳答案 您可能无法删除连接字符串中的所有凭据,但至少会丢失密码。